Output b659124f8ab7942628a39622fd9fe24a3ed02d81f755fac26d6f570b7d3781bf:17

value
245108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72289d8e2be3761a86e0d22f33084f03a7cf835f OP_EQUAL
address
3C6dcRWakwH3HqULxoxvtZWKzLpwAkKQNx
transaction
b659124f8ab7942628a39622fd9fe24a3ed02d81f755fac26d6f570b7d3781bf
spent
true